Facebook’s Costs

I write frequently about privacy and social networking, but today I’d like to examine a different cost: time. Facebook may be free, but it costs me a total of 122 hours annually— almost four times the amount of time I spent on Wikipedia. What opportunities does Facebook afford, and what is the opportunity cost?

My Facebook Usage, 2011

Are the relationships I maintain through social networking worth 122 hours annually to me? Honestly, probably. But as Facebook hits peak usage in America, they should consider how to maximize efficiency in user experience, rather than continuing to build the site into a quagmire that traps users and maximizes page views. That kind of thinking opens up all kinds of opportunities for competitors.
